Articles of сеанс

PHP-сессия при вызове wp_ajax_nopriv

Я пытаюсь работать с сессиями с помощью wordpress ajax call api, но безуспешно. В начале функции.php выдается: if (!session_id()) { session_start(); } При выполнении вызова ajax, например, для работы add_action( 'wp_ajax_nopriv_compare_objects_request', 'compare_objects_request' ); Сессия в функции 'compare_objects_request' недоступна. Кроме того, когда в функции 'compare_objects_request' помещается session_start (), то каждый раз, когда вызывается вызов, переменная $ […]

Где функция для предотвращения доступа неавторизованных пользователей к wp-admin?

Где функция, которая запрещает пользователям, не зарегистрированным пользователям, доступ к закрытым страницам в WordPress? Я просмотрел несколько файлов, но не нашел. Я хочу изменить способ аутентификации WordPress, чтобы проверять файлы cookie, а также сеансы. Кто-нибудь Помогите мне?

Сохранять и изменять переменную сеанса – PHP SESSION VARIABLE

Я хотел бы изменить переменную сеанса, которая изменит другую переменную в двух разных местах. Одна переменная определяет, какие сообщения пользователь увидит в моем пользовательском архиве сообщений (archive-spark.php), а другой в моем (functions.php) файле, который я использую в крюке формы Gravity, который определяет, какая категория является формой опубликует. Форма тяжести всплывает на всех страницах. Все работает […]

Показать пункт меню только в том случае, если пользователь зарегистрировался (а не для ввода имени)

Я работаю над текстовым прессе для веб-приложений. Я новичок в прессе. Поэтому, возможно, вы почувствуете, что этот вопрос глупо, я пробовал все, но я не хочу использовать какой-либо плагин . вот что мне нужно, чтобы показать пункт меню register / login для пользователей без входа и пункта меню / выхода из системы для входа в […]

Получить текущую сессию в WP admin

Пытается получить доступ к сеансам в администраторе WP и получить доступ к переменной из нее. function tasks_admin_sessions() { if(!session_id()) { session_start(); } } add_action( 'admin_init', 'tasks_admin_sessions', 1 ); $nonce = $_session['wp_nonce'] $completed_url = admin_url( "post.php?post=$post_id&action=trash&_wpnonce=$nonce" ); но я получаю: Примечание. Неопределенная переменная: _session Что мне не хватает в моем коде для получения переменных сеанса?

Сеанс работает на локальном сервере, но не на веб-сервере

У меня проблема с сеансом, он отлично работает на локальном сервере, но он не отображается на сервере, проект в WordPress, мне нужно установить что-то особенное в wordpress? Это мой код .. Большое спасибо за ответ. session_start(); Я сделал сеанс на этом ID (это мой идентификатор, который я отправляю на сервер), он находится на сеансе $user_id […]

Запускать query_posts, если SESSION пуста?

У меня возникают проблемы с запуском query_posts, когда моя страница загружается в первый раз, т. Е. Сеанс пуст. Когда страница загружается в первый раз, а SESSION пуста, выполняется следующий код: <?php $id = 106; if ((empty($_SESSION['r1']))){ echo "This Line Prints"; query_posts("cat=-.'$id'&".$query_string); wp_reset_query(); echo "This Line also Prints"; } ?> Два утверждения, упомянутые в приведенном выше […]

Вопросы безопасности сессии cookie

Я разработчик .NET, но я также администрирую все наши корпоративные сайты, которые все являются WordPress. Я унаследовал сайты от тех, кто больше не работает в моей компании. Моя компания недавно потратила кучу денег на аудит безопасности консультантами, и они обнаружили следующие проблемы, касающиеся логина / файла cookie и того, как они работают в WordPress. -User […]

Пользовательская $ _SESSION истекает слишком рано

В моей теме WordPress я хочу сохранить некоторые данные пользователя, хранящиеся с течением времени (скажем, 5 дней), используя переменную $ _SESSION. В какой-то момент в моей теме я делаю очень просто: session_start(); $_SESSION['my_data'] = $my_object; session_start() может быть бесполезным, поскольку он должен был быть вызван ядром WordPress до моего скрипта, но это не главное. Проблема […]

Как я могу войти в данные сеанса пользователя из admin-ajax?

Я подключил ajax-вызов для зарегистрированного пользователя, и теперь мне нужно поймать его данные внутри принимающего вызова (код, который получает вызов вызова). Как я могу получить идентификатор пользователя? Этот код находится внутри моего файла определения плагина и кода внутри функции (error_log («мы в … вроде»);) вызывается: add_action( 'wp_ajax_create_team', 'create_team' ); function create_team() { error_log("we're in….kind of"); […]

Intereting Posts
есть ли способ передать параметр функции add_menu_page? Обнуление учетных данных пользователя WordPress Как вернуть данные крючка при наличии нескольких параметров? Изменения в .htaccess не обновляют файл (старые правила все же вступают в силу) Как я могу получить следующие 10 сообщений после post_id == x? Закройте блог WordPress – держите сайт как есть, но предотвратите взломы Пользовательская таксономия показывает только 0 в автозаполнении для терминов и «Выберите из наиболее используемых тегов» Есть ли крючок или функция, которую я могу использовать для отображения всех файлов тем, используемых на текущей странице? как хранить значения в базе данных на иерархическом уровне Очистка кода WordPress, который повторяется «Тема без sidebar.php устарела» Ошибка HTTP при загрузке мультимедиа, только перезагрузка httpd Сравнивая грозные профи и гравитационные формы Существуют ли отдельные распределения памяти для разных пользовательских ролей в WordPress? Используйте диалоговое окно загрузчика мультимедиа WP для загрузки вложения формы (не-админ). Предлагая прогресс и обратную связь